次の方法で共有


GetFcpTargetMapping 関数

GetFcpTargetMapping WMI メソッドは、オペレーティング システムの論理ユニットのセットを一意に識別する情報と、これらの論理ユニットのファイバー チャネル プロトコル (FCP) 識別子との間のマッピングを取得します。

構文

void GetFcpTargetMapping(
   [in, HBAType("HBA_WWN")] uint8                    HbaPortWWN[8],
   [in] uint32                                       InEntryCount,
   [out, HBA_STATUS_QUALIFIERS] HBA_STATUS           HBAStatus,
   [out] uint32                                      TotalEntryCount,
   [out] uint32                                      OutEntryCount,
   [out, WmiSizeIs("OutEntryCount")] HBAFCPScsiEntry Entry[]
);

パラメーター

HbaPortWWN[8]
マッピングのテーブルを取得するポートのワールドワイド名。 この情報は、GetFcpTargetMapping_IN 構造体の HbaPortWWN メンバーのミニポート ドライバーに配信されます。

InEntryCount
WMI プロバイダーが Entry パラメーターで報告できるバインド エントリの数を示します。

HBAStatus
戻り値に、操作のステータスが含まれます。 使用可能な値とその説明の一覧については、「HBA_STATUS」を参照してください。 ミニポート ドライバーは、GetFcpTargetMapping_OUT 構造体の HBAStatus メンバーでこの情報を返します。

TotalEntryCount
HBA に関連付けられている永続バインドの合計数を示します。

OutEntryCount
GetFcpTargetMapping メソッドによって取得されたマッピングの合計数を示します。 この値は、TotalEntryCount 以下になります。

Entry[]
オペレーティング システムとファイバー チャネル プロトコル (FCP) 識別子間の HBA のバインドを記述する HBAFCPScsiEntry 型の構造体の配列。

戻り値

WMI メソッドには適用されません。

解説

この WMI メソッドは、MSFC_HBAFCPInfo WMI クラスに属しています。

要件

対象プラットフォーム

デスクトップ

ヘッダー

Hbapiwmi.h (Hbapiwmi.h、Hbaapi.h、または Hbaapi.h を含む)

ライブラリ

Hbaapi.lib

関連項目

HBA_STATUS

GetFcpTargetMapping_IN

GetFcpTargetMapping_OUT